## Bulk Edits in the Ternhall Admin Table

Support staff can apply bulk edits — status changes, tag updates, and plan downgrades — from the Ternhall admin table by selecting rows and choosing an action from the batch menu. Every bulk operation is logged and reversible within 24 hours via the undo ledger. Bulk actions are executed through the internal Ternhall batch service, which requires authentication with the key below.

gateway credential: qvz11-7bWtAbADVte

Ticket: SketchLoom undo/redo service auth failing

Hey sec review folks — the history service behind SketchLoom's diagram editor (the thing that stores undo/redo snapshots) started rejecting calls Tuesday. Root cause: the service credential expired and nobody got the renewal ping. Undo works locally but redo across sessions is dead. Marta rotated the credential this morning and confirmed the history stack replays cleanly. Flagging here for audit trail purposes. The replacement key for the snapshot service is below.

API key for kageg-yawip: vxb15-hPYGepB2Ktrw1iB

Document Transport Wiki — Depot Uniforms: Staff at the new Carrowfield depot will receive standard-issue uniforms before go-live. The office manager should collect size lists by Friday and store spares in the supply room. Uniformed couriers are required for all document runs from this depot. At each hand-over, couriers follow the confidential instruction below.

dispatch memo: the sorius tamius courier leaves the praeth ledger at gate 4873 under passcode 928014

Onboarding: Incremental rebuilds on Fernpress

Welcome to the security review rotation! Fernpress only rebuilds pages whose content hashes changed, so most deploys touch a handful of files — handy for diffing what actually shipped. Keep an eye on the rebuild manifest in the Thistlecairn bucket; tampering there could sneak stale pages past review. You'll need access to the sealed manifest signer, and it unlocks with the recovery passphrase given below.

unlock words, tajep-baguf: sordor-zorael-aldiel-ulaix-framir